About Maizey
Maizey is a lovely young Cocker Spaniel with a soft, long coat that's waiting for her forever home. Born on an Amish farm and sold at a flea market, she hasn't had the chance to experience the world fully yet, which makes her a little shy and cautious in new situations. Having spent much of her early life in a crate with limited socialization, she requires a patient family to help her adjust and thrive. Though she may take time to decompress, she's friendly and was raised around both dogs and cats without any issues. Maizey enjoys playing with smaller dogs, especially those that match her energy. A fenced yard would be ideal for her, ensuring she stays safe while exploring her new environment. Also, she does well with children and is house trained, making her a wonderful addition to a loving home. It's crucial that all family members agree on welcoming a dog before reaching out.
